Caption: Director Owen Smith with Cheri Christian, Aidan Rogers, and Emily Jordan on the set of "My Christmas Soldier"
Actor
Source: IMDB
Aidan Rogers is an actor, known for My Christmas Soldier (2006), Magellan (2009) and Postal (2004).